End ‘barbaric’ war in Ukraine, Rishi Sunak tells Sergey Lavrov at G20 — follow latest

Rishi Sunak has told President Putin’s foreign secretary to “end this barbaric war” in his first face-to-face confrontation with Russia.

The prime minister warned that China was the biggest state threat to Britain’s economy but told world leaders that ending the war in Ukraine would be “transformative” for the global economy.

Sunak was seen glowering at Sergey Lavrov at the opening session of the G20 summit in Bali, where the new prime minister will meet many world leaders, including President Biden, for the first time.

At an event where he hopes to speak to President Xi, Sunak called China a “systemic challenge to our values”, but stopped short of the tougher language favoured by his predecessor.
